引言
随着科技的不断发展,增强现实(Augmented Reality,AR)技术逐渐成为热门领域。AR技术将虚拟信息与现实世界相结合,为用户带来全新的交互体验。本文将详细解析AR技术应用的全流程,从入门到精通,帮助读者轻松掌握这一智能新体验。
一、AR技术概述
1.1 AR技术定义
AR技术是一种将虚拟信息叠加到现实世界中的技术,通过摄像头捕捉现实场景,将虚拟信息与真实环境相结合,形成一种全新的交互方式。
1.2 AR技术特点
- 沉浸式体验:AR技术将虚拟信息与真实环境相结合,为用户带来沉浸式体验。
- 实时交互:用户可以通过AR设备实时与虚拟信息进行交互。
- 跨平台应用:AR技术可应用于智能手机、平板电脑、VR眼镜等多种设备。
二、AR技术应用入门
2.1 AR开发环境搭建
- 操作系统:Windows、macOS或Linux。
- 开发工具:Unity 3D、ARKit、ARCore等。
- 硬件设备:支持AR功能的智能手机或平板电脑。
2.2 AR开发基础
- 三维建模:学习使用三维建模软件,如Blender、Maya等。
- 编程语言:掌握C#、Java等编程语言。
- AR框架:熟悉ARKit、ARCore等AR框架。
三、AR技术应用进阶
3.1 AR项目开发
- 项目需求分析:明确项目目标、功能、用户群体等。
- 技术选型:根据项目需求选择合适的开发工具和框架。
- 项目实施:进行三维建模、编程、测试等工作。
3.2 AR应用场景
- 游戏娱乐:例如《Pokémon GO》等。
- 教育培训:例如AR历史课本、AR医学教学等。
- 工业设计:例如AR产品展示、AR维修手册等。
四、AR技术应用精通
4.1 AR技术挑战
- 硬件限制:AR设备硬件性能有限,限制了AR应用的性能。
- 用户体验:如何提高AR应用的易用性和交互性。
- 隐私安全:AR应用涉及用户隐私,需确保数据安全。
4.2 AR技术发展趋势
- 更强大的硬件:随着技术的发展,AR设备硬件性能将不断提高。
- 更丰富的应用场景:AR技术将在更多领域得到应用。
- 更智能的交互:通过人工智能技术,AR应用将更加智能化。
五、总结
AR技术作为一种新兴技术,具有广泛的应用前景。通过本文的详细介绍,相信读者已经对AR技术应用有了全面的了解。从入门到精通,只需不断学习、实践,相信你也能轻松掌握这一智能新体验。
